Security cabinet meeting on Hamas’s delay of next hostage release ends after 4.5 hours

Emanuel (Mannie) Fabian is The Times of Israel's military correspondent

A security cabinet meeting that began earlier today to discuss Israel’s response to Hamas’s postponement of the release of hostages has ended after four and a half hours.

There is no immediate comment from the Prime Minister’s Office on any decisions that may have been made during the meeting.
